What Is Shopify One Page Checkout?

One page checkout is Shopify redesigned checkout that combines all steps of the standard checkout experience into a single page to complete purchase. A single page where the customer enters all the relevant information, eliminating the need of multi page checkout.

Single Page Design: All necessary checkout steps are presented on one page including delivery option, total cost, delivery fee, make it more efficient for customers.

Quick Information Entry: Customers enter their shipping address, billing details, and payment information seamlessly without interruptions, making the process faster and easier.

Customizable: Store owners can customize the layout, design, and fields according to your brand needs. Users can modify checkout sections using Shopify Liquid, to further personalize the experience. Developers can also add custom scripts and checkout fields for special instructions.

User Experience: A well designed checkout increases customer satisfaction by providing a more seamless and intuitive purchasing experience.

Express Payment Options: Supports Shop Pay, PayPal, Apple Pay, and Google Pay to complete transactions with minimal effort.

How to Get One Page Checkout on Shopify Store?

One page setup is done through the Shopify admin panel, making it accessible for all merchants regardless of their plan.

  1. Log in to the Shopify Admin Panel.

  2. Navigate to the Online Store>Theme on left sidebar.
  3. Click on Customize next to the Current theme section.

  4. Select the theme section on the left sidebar and look for the Checkout section.

  5. Find the Checkout layout column and set it to One page.

  6. Click on Save to apply all the changes. 

New Shopify stores automatically use the one-page checkout layout by default. This allows merchants to switch between one page checkout or three page checkout from Shopify admin. It collects the same information of customers as a three page checkout like payments, shipping order details. Both of them also support the same customization options. Any customizations made will continue to work seamlessly when switching between checkout layouts.

Difference Between Shopify One Page and Three Page Checkout?

One Page Checkout and Three Page Checkout are different approaches to the checkout process on Shopify stores. One Page Checkout combines all checkout steps onto a single page, allowing customers to enter information at once. Three Page Checkout, on the other hand, breaks the checkout process into separate pages, which provide a more organized structure flow for customers, but require more time to complete order.

How to Optimize Shopify One Page Checkout?

Shopify one page checkout optimization streamline the purchase process, increase conversion rates, and enhance the customer experience. This process involves simplifying the checkout steps, making it quicker and more intuitive for customers.

Simplify the Process

Remove unnecessary fields and steps to reduce friction. Limit the number of checkout forms to only the essential information like shipping address, payment and order summary. A simple, quick checkout directly leads to a faster process. 

Use Progress Bar

A progress bar to display how many steps are left to complete their purchase. Users abandon checkout if they are unsure how long it will take or how many steps remain. The progress bar reduces the anxiety and uncertainty, and encourage user to complete buying process.

Trust Signals

Add trust badges like security, payment option, free Shipping icon. Customers are more likely to complete the checkout if they trust the platform. Trust signals convey security and credibility, which impact their decision to proceed.

New Functionality

Use third party apps from the Shopify App Store to enhance checkout functionality. These apps allow store owners to add custom checkout fields, upsell opportunities, gift cards, automated discount applications, and post-purchase offers. This helps to create a more personalized experience and potentially increase the average order value.
